2. Adding Contrast to Your Brand Logo:

When you think about designing a brand logo, having an eye for contrast is key. Contrasting colors can help your logo stand out in the crowd and be seen, even from a distance. The use of contrasting colors can create balance, depth and unity. It’s also an easy way to increase visual appeal and grab attention quickly. The key principles of color theory apply here as well.

For example, complementary (opposite) hues can make a design more vibrant, while analogous (next to each other) hues can evoke a sense of harmony. High contrast is often achieved by pairing a bright and dark hue together or contrasting a light color with a dark one. By using contrast, you can communicate the different parts of your brand story more effectively and give your logo a fresh, modern look.

3. Crafting a Font with the Perfect Fit

No two brands are alike, and so the font that you choose to represent your brand should be unique and tailored to suit you. Your font plays a crucial role in helping you stand out from the competition, and is an important part of crafting a logo that makes a memorable impression. When searching for the perfect font, think about two key elements – the font’s personality and how it complements the core message of your brand. Think about the emotions that you want your customers to experience when they interact with your brand and consider how typefaces can help to achieve this.

For example, a bold, modern font may be great for communicating a message of strength and reliability, while a more playful font may be perfect for communicating enthusiasm. Additionally, make sure that the font you choose is able to scale easily and remains legible when used at smaller sizes – because it will likely appear on a variety of sized materials including website banners and business cards.

Taking the time to consider all of these elements will ensure that your brand logo looks stunning and truly reflects what your company stands for.

4. Utilizing Negative Space in Brand Logos

Negative space is one of the most essential concepts for graphic designers to consider when crafting an attention-grabbing logo. By creating a thoughtful arrangement of positive and negative space, designers can craft unique logos that stand out from the crowd. Here are a few tips for leveraging the power of negative space when designing stunning brand logos:

  • Apply the Rule of Thirds – Negative space should be used to break up the logo into thirds, which creates visual harmony and helps to draw attention to the details of the logo.
  • Balance and Symmetry – Negative Space can also be used to create balance and symmetry, which reinforces the visual hierarchy of the logo.
  • Let It Breathe – Don’t be afraid to leave plenty of open space around the logo so that it has room to breathe, this will create an inviting effect that invites viewers to explore the logo further.
  • Consider the Negative Space – Leave room for the negative space to take shape and form, this will make the logo more memorable and eye-catching.

When used correctly, negative space can be a powerful tool for creating attractive, engaging brand logos. Follow these tips and you’ll be on your way to crafting iconic logos that will captivate viewers and strengthen the identity of your brand.

5. Keep it Versatile

When creating a brand logo, it is important to consider the various applications in which it will be used. To maximize its potential reach and value, a logo must be designed to accommodate a range of different formats, sizes, shapes, and colors. Keeping the design versatile means that it can be easily incorporated into many different mediums, from digital campaigns to print advertisements. A logo that looks great on a billboard or website may not look as good on a business card or product label, and vice versa. Versatility is key for a logo that stands out and has a lasting impression.

6. Creating A Story Behind Your Logo

Do you want your brand to stay unique and leave a lasting impression? Crafting a story behind your logo can be a powerful marketing tool. It can give potential customers an insight as to what your brand is all about and humanize the face of the business. By creating a story behind your logo, you give yourself an edge that sets you apart from other brands.

Take the time to ask yourself why your brand exists and what kind of values it stands for. Get inspired by other logotypes, such as the story behind the FedEx logo and its hidden arrow – a subtle way to communicate speed, direction and precision. Once you have identified the values of your brand, incorporate them into your logo design to create a memorable logo. There are a few important tips to keep in mind when doing so.

First, make sure the story is simple yet powerful. You don’t want your audience to have to guess what your story means. Also, make sure your story is short and easy to remember. When your logo is seen, it should instantly evoke your story and brand values. Lastly, you want your story to create an emotional connection with your audience. An effective story should be relatable to them and be able to capture their attention quickly.

Creating a story that’s memorable and sends the right message is key when designing your brand logo. But, with a little creativity, you can create something that sets you apart from the rest.

8. Utilize Symbolic Representations to Strengthen Your Brand

Every brand logo should be distinctive from others, and incorporating symbols into designs is a great way to do that. Symbols don’t have to be intricate nor do they have to be literal representations of your brand – instead, they can give customers an emotional connection with your company.

For example, if you’re selling clothing, the classic hanger symbol could be used to represent the shopping experience you offer. Analyze the goals of your business and the emotions you want to evoke with your brand logo, and use those as a basis for integrating visual symbols into the design.

9. Utilize Visual Hierarchy to Create an Engaging Brand Logo

Creating an effective brand logo is essential for communicating a company’s message and values. Visual hierarchy is an important part of the logo design process, helping to guide viewers’ attention and create an engaging image that conveys the right message.

Visual hierarchy makes use of different elements such as size, color, and placement to create a strong composition that catches the eye. When done right, it can emphasize certain elements to give them greater importance and ensure your logo stands out. By making strategic design choices when it comes to size, shape, and color, you can take advantage of visual hierarchy to create a memorable and effective brand logo.

Think about the relationships between the different elements of your logo. Paying attention to the space and the order of your logo’s elements can help create a balanced and unique look. You should also consider how the viewer’s eyes will move through the logo—where will their focus be attracted first and what will remain in their memories after they’ve looked away? By using visual cues such as contrast, size, and placement, you can create a dynamic logo that will help your brand stand out from the crowd.

When designing your brand logo, make sure to consider how visual hierarchy can enhance your message. With thoughtful placement and strategic use of color and size, your logo can make a lasting impact on viewers and help establish a winning brand identity.
